Output 38801a2601dd65444d78acf92c2375ec5230107cc3bd70a34fa6f4870a0c09c6:0

value
26466000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4bb70c242b32f5a520c6301eaab87ea0de52c4c OP_EQUAL
address
MQNnQYwGzctXTsU4oU7i5MwzC53fdFN6Nv
transaction
38801a2601dd65444d78acf92c2375ec5230107cc3bd70a34fa6f4870a0c09c6
spent
true